The contract requires the supply and delivery of bulk #57 limestone to Louisiana State Penitentiary in minimum 20-ton increments, with all deliveries to be completed within three to five days after the order is received. The material must meet specified quality standards appropriate for institutional use, and the contractor is expected to manage logistics efficiently to ensure timely and consistent fulfillment of orders. The State of Louisiana Office of State Procurement has issued an Invitation to Bid, solicitation number 3000026663, for the demolition and removal of a tower for the Department of Agriculture and Forestry at the Winona location. The scope of work requires the contractor to provide all labor, supervision, equipment, materials, transportation, hauling, and disposal necessary to complete the removal and site cleanup. Bidders must adhere to the specifications in Attachment C and are required to participate in a mandatory jobsite visit, coordinated through Hamilton Bynog. The bid opening date is October 6, 2026, and all submissions must be made by vendors registered in the LaGov system. Key requirements include a bid security of 5 percent for any bid totaling 50,000 dollars or more and registration in good standing with the Louisiana Secretary of State for contracts exceeding 25,000 dollars. The contract is subject to various state and federal regulations, including prohibitions on discriminatory boycotts of Israel and discrimination against firearm and ammunition industries for qualifying contract values. Compliance with the Americans with Disabilities Act, WCAG 2.1 Level AA, and the Clean Water Act is mandatory. Payment will be issued within 30 days following the receipt of a properly executed invoice or delivery. Primary administrative contact for the procurement is Arkeith White.
